J.K. Stone USA ~ From Modest Beginnings to Wholesale Mineral Market Leader
Frank Wang’s interest in importing began as the owner of a small retail gift shop in the San Francisco Bay area back in the 1990s and early 2000s. Today, Frank is the company owner of J.K. Stone USA, which operates the J.K. Stone USA showroom in Lakewood, Colorado, and two wholesale warehouses, one in Denver and another in Tucson. In addition to his showroom and warehouses, Frank hosts the J.K. Stone Denver Warehouse Show, an official show of the annual Denver Gem & Mineral Showcase in September, and the J.K. Stone Tucson Warehouse Show, one of the 40+ official shows of the annual Tucson Gem, Mineral & Fossil Showcase in January-February.

Arizona rolls out federal funding to help with AC repairs, energy efficiency upgrades
Some Arizonans facing financial hardships or heat-related emergencies will soon have air conditioning systems repaired or replaced through a new federally funded program. $153 million from the Inflation Reduction Act is funding the new initiative, called Efficiency Arizona. Gov. Katie Hobbs on Thursday announced the new program during an event in Phoenix with U.S. Deputy Secretary of Energy David Turk.

New poll shows Gallego defeating Lake by whopping 15-point margin in Arizona Senate race
A newly released FOX News poll has Democrat Ruben Gallego up massively in the Arizona Senate race. The poll, released on Wednesday evening, showed Gallego beating Lake by a margin of 56% to 41% in the upcoming race to replace Sen. Kyrsten Sinema. The same poll showed former President Donald Trump down by one to Vice President Kamala Harris.
